abstract = {Chaos is the classic behavior of nonlinear system, and its related research is still in the forefront. In this paper, a self-organizing chaotic pendulum driven by external force with variable parameters is designed and implemented. We set up the simplified dynamic equation of the experimental device, change the experimental parameters in the experiment, process the experimental data and draw the phase diagram by the method of image recognition, and finally compare the numerical simulation results of the dynamic equation with the actual experimental data to verify the reliability of the device. Besides, in this process, the chaos phenomenon is further explored and analyzed. The device provides a low-cost intuitive research method of chaos phenomenon, which can be used as the practice content of nonlinear physics or computational physics course for undergraduates, and deepen students' understanding and understanding of chaos phenomenon and principle.}
